FLAC is a lossless audio format. Unlike MP3 or standard AAC formats used by mainstream streaming platforms, FLAC compresses audio without losing any data. A Ready to Die FLAC file retains 100% of the audio information from the studio master tape.

When hunting for Ready to Die in FLAC, you will likely encounter different remastered editions, most notably the 2004 Remaster and subsequent anniversary reissues. Remastering involves taking the original master tapes and optimizing them for modern audio equipment, often balancing frequencies and boosting the overall volume (loudness). notorious big ready to die remaster flac

The original 1994 CD and vinyl pressings of Ready to Die have a raw, authentic sound that many purists adore. However, the album has undergone several official remastering processes, most notably in 2004 and 2015, to enhance its sonic quality for modern systems. The 2004 remaster, often referred to as Ready to Die (The Remaster) , was a significant overhaul that included a bonus DVD with music videos and the rare track "Who Shot Ya". But for many, the 2015 remaster is considered a sonic high point, offering a cleaner, more dynamic range that allows the intricate layers of the production to breathe.
